Is there flying mounts in classic WoW?

Flying wasn't available in World of Warcraft Classic. But once players hit level 70 in TBC Classic, they'll quickly be able to take to the skies as long as they have the financial means to do so. There are no requirements for flying in TBC other than being level 70 and having the proper amount of gold.

How much is Northrend flying?

Passive ability allowing the use of flying mounts in Northrend. Requires level 68 and costs 1000g. If you do not have a level 80 main, you will have to wait until level 77.

Where can I learn Northrend flying?

To learn Cold Weather Flying, you must be level 77 and know Expert Riding or Flight Form (Druids). When you're ready, head to the following trainers to learn: Hira Snowdawn, who roams Krasus' Landing in Dalaran.

What is the fastest you can fly in WoW?

The Artisan Riding skill that allowed flying at 280% speed was removed with the Shadowlands pre-patch. You can now fly either at 150% speed with Expert Raiding or 310% speed with Master Riding. Having Artisan Riding before it was removed doesn't grant Master Riding, but retains the ability to fly at 280% speed.

How much does 100 riding cost in classic WoW?

The cost for the Riding Skill is 20 gold, and then you pay for cost of the mount itself: 80 gold. That's a total of 100 gold, which itself is a huge chunk of money for anyone in the WoW Classic economy — where no daily World Quests exist to help you out.
